The Exact Process You Need To Use

Here is a simple way to know when it’s time to give your plants moisture. When you first water your plant pick it up and test to see how heavy it is with the pot filled with soil and water. Once you have picked it up and tested its weight you can now wait at least one day before touching it again. Perform the same exact process except this time you will not be giving it a dampening you will instead be testing its weight.

 If it feels like it has lost some weight possibly from the water you added it may need some more. To be perfectly sure that your orchids need more moisture place your finger into the medium and check to see if any moisture has been retained inside the soil. If it feels like there is some moisture in there, then you don’t have to give them anything at this time. You should keep an eye on it since it may need some pretty soon.

Another Solution That Could Help You With This Process

You can also leave the orchid out in warm temperatures allowing the soil to dry out quickly. This solution can be quite strange because you may be afraid to dry out your flower too much. As long as you water them before the leaves start to die or curl then you have done this technique properly.

By allowing the soil to dry you avoid many diseases that can be found in very damp orchid soils that have been given too much. Either technique is a great way to keep your plants healthy. You just need to find what you are most comfortable with and utilize it. Have fun growing these amazing flowers.
